Need a quick and nutritious nosh to take along for a summer road trip?<\/p>\n<p>Below is our recipe for homemade granola bars featuring this week\u2019s health ingredient spotlight: oats.<\/p>\n<h3><span style=\"text-decoration: underline;\">All About Oats<\/span>:<\/h3>\n<ul>\n<li>Contain soluble fiber that helps counteract and reduce the \u201cbad\u201d or low-density lipoprotein (LDL) cholesterol in our bodies, also reducing overall body cholesterol<\/li>\n<li>Good protein source<\/li>\n<li>Naturally gluten-free but, if sensitive, make sure gluten-free is clearly stated on packaging<\/li>\n<li>Satiating, helpful in weight-loss programs<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><span style=\"text-decoration: underline;\">Kosher status<\/span>: Raw, rolled, instant, quick forms are inherently Kosher as long as there are no additives.<\/p>\n<h3><span style=\"text-decoration: underline;\"><strong>Homemade Adventure Bars<\/strong><\/span><\/h3>\n<h4><span style=\"text-decoration: underline;\">Ingredients<\/span>:<\/h4>\n<ul>\n<li><em>1 very ripe banana, mashed<\/em><\/li>\n<li><em>\u00bc cup unsweetened applesauce<\/em><\/li>\n<li><em>2 tb honey<\/em><\/li>\n<li><em>1 egg white<\/em><\/li>\n<li><em>1\u00bc teaspoons cinnamon<\/em><\/li>\n<li><em>\u00bd teaspoon vanilla extract<\/em><\/li>\n<li><em>2 cups rolled oats<\/em><\/li>\n<li><em>2 Tablespoons\u00a0flax seeds (<a href=\"http:\/\/www.ou.org\/life\/food\/flax-seeds-new-wonder-food\/\">more on flax seeds<\/a>)<\/em><\/li>\n<li><em>1 teaspoon chia seeds (<a href=\"http:\/\/www.ou.org\/life\/food\/chi-chia-seeds-kosher-healthy-easy\/\">more on chia seeds<\/a>)<\/em><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h4><span style=\"text-decoration: underline;\">Instructions<\/span>:<\/h4>\n<ol>\n<li>Preheat oven to 350\u00b0F and spray an 8&#215;8-inch baking dish with cooking spray.<\/li>\n<li>Combine the banana, applesauce, honey, egg white, 1 tsp cinnamon, vanilla extract, in a large bowl.<\/li>\n<li>In a separate bowl, whisk together the rolled oats, flax seeds, and chia seeds. Add to liquid mixture and stir well to combine.<\/li>\n<li>Press mixture into prepared baking dish and sprinkle with remaining \u00bc teaspoon of cinnamon. Bake for 30\u00a0to 35 minutes; for chewier bars bake for 20\u00a0to 25 minutes.<\/li>\n<li>Once done, invert onto a cooling rack or hard surface and allow the bars to cool before slicing.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<p><em>Recipe credit: <a href=\"http:\/\/ericasweettooth.com\">ericasweettooth.com<\/a><\/em><\/p>\n<hr \/>\n<p><em>Note: Many commercial granola bars have a Beracha Rishona of Ha\u2019adama because the oats remain whole and retain their individual shape. The oats in this recipe appear to lose their original shape and the Beracha Rishona would be Mezonos and Beracha Achrona Al Hamichya.<\/em><\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Hungry kids walk in the door and want a ready-to-go snack?
